-
Task
-
Resolution: Fixed
-
Minor
-
2.5
-
MOODLE_25_STABLE
-
MOODLE_26_STABLE
-
wip-mdl-40042
-
- Run phpunit lib/tests/completionlib_test.php
- Go to course completion page (course/completion.php)
- Make sure you don't get any problem updating completion requirement for the course.
-
20
-
BACKEND Sprint 3
Replace the add_to_log calls in the following directories, with new events which contains the same information:
Completion
/course/completion.php:138: add_to_log($course->id, 'course', 'completion updated', 'completion.php?id='.$course->id);
/report/completion/user.php:53: add_to_log($course->id, 'course', 'report completion', "report/completion/user.php?id=$user->id&course=$course->id", $course->id);
- caused a regression
-
MDL-44427 Course completion updated event should set related user ID
-
- Closed
-
- has been marked as being related by
-
MDL-41142 Create course_completion_aggr_updated event
-
- Closed
-
-
MDL-39955 Replace Legacy events - Completion
-
- Closed
-
- will be (partly) resolved by
-
MDL-41123 Replace add_to_log call for page viewed in /report/completion/user.php
-
- Closed
-